在MySQL中,我們常常需要為表格的每一條記錄添加一個唯一的自增序列,這通常是在設計主鍵時使用的。使用自增序列可以保證每一條記錄都有一個唯一的標識符,并且還可以簡化查詢和排序操作。下面介紹如何在MySQL中使用自增序列。
CREATE TABLE example_table ( id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255) NOT NULL, age INT );
在上面的示例中,我們創建了一個名為example_table的表格,其中包含三個列:id、name和age。id列被設置為主鍵,并且使用AUTO_INCREMENT關鍵字自動遞增。這將確保每個新記錄都會分配一個唯一的、自動遞增的值。
如果想要查詢一個表格中的自增序列,可以使用如下的代碼:
SELECT * FROM example_table ORDER BY id ASC;
這將從example_table中選擇所有記錄,并按照id列的升序排序。由于id列是自增的,所以結果將直接按照記錄的插入順序排序。如果需要按照其他列排序,只需要將ORDER BY子句的參數更改為想要排序的列名即可。
總的來說,使用自增序列可以為表格中的每一個記錄分配一個唯一的標識符,并且還可以簡化查詢操作。在MySQL中,只需要在創建表格時使用AUTO_INCREMENT關鍵字即可實現自增序列的功能。
下一篇css ea06